Isospin Symmetry Breaking in ρ\toπγDecay
Abstract
In terms of effective field theory and mixed propagator approach, we show that there is a larger hidden effect of isospin breaking in $ρ^0\toπ^0γ$ decay due to an $ω$ exchange, $ρ^0\toω\toπ^0γ$. The branching ratio is predicted as $B(ρ^0\toπ^0γ)=(11.67\pm 2.0)\times 10^{-4}$, which is much larger than Partcile Data Group's datum $(6.8\pm 1.7)\times 10^{-4}$ and one of charged mode, $B(ρ^\pm\toπ^\pmγ)=(4.5\pm 0.5)\times 10^{-4}$.
